Optical edge-filters are useful devices for interrogating fibre Bragg grating (FBG) sensors based on optical intensity measurement, providing advantages of low-cost, fast response and ease of use. We report a novel method for fabricating fibre edge filters with arbitrary spectral response based upon tilted-chirped-grating (TCG) structures.
